Hero Fiennes-Tiffin in Harry Potter
British actor Hero Fiennes-Tiffin first caught the attention of a wide audience in 2009, playing the young Tom Riddle in Harry Potter and the Half-Blood Prince. Though his screen time was only a few minutes, he convincingly portrayed the cunning, arrogance, and hidden cruelty of the future Voldemort.
A curious fact: Voldemort himself in the Potter films was played by Hero’s uncle, Ralph Fiennes. Many viewers assumed the role was given to Hero solely because of their family connection. However, director David Yates disagreed:

"Hero perfectly embodied the young Tom. He captured the inner darkness and mannerisms with incredible accuracy. The family connection with Ralph Fiennes was more of a happy coincidence and not a deciding factor in the casting."
Will Hero Fiennes-Tiffin Return to the Harry Potter Universe?
Rumors about a potential Harry Potter reboot on HBO have fans speculating whether Hero might return to this universe. The actor himself hasn't ruled out the possibility:
"I don’t think I could be anyone else," he explained. "I'm not just Team Tom Riddle, I'm Team Slytherin as well. So if it is anyone else, I think it's gotta be Team Slytherin. I've picked my name out of the hat, and I'm Slytherin 'till I die," he admitted in a recent interview.

There have been no official announcements regarding his involvement in new franchise projects yet, but considering his charisma and acting growth, fans would be thrilled to see him back in the magical world.
